Karnataka State Weightlifters association and St. Mary’s College Shirva jointly organised state weightlifting championship 2018-19 during 1st to 3rd October 2018 at Saude Sabha Bhavan Shirva. The competitions were held under 10 categories for men and women. The team championship won by SDM Sports Club and runnerup secured by Alva’s College Moodbidri. Manjunath of SCM Sports Club has been adjudged as the Best Lifter among men. Under women category Alva’s College Moodbidri was the winner and Alva’s Ekalavya became first runnerup. Keerthi of SAI Bangalore has been adjudged as the Best lifter among women. Simultaneously Mangalore University Inter-collegiate weightlifting men and women and also Best Physique competitions were held. Weight lifting competitions were also held in 10 categories for men and women. The Men Weightlifting “Prof. Richard Rebello Rolling Trophy” team championship won by Alvas College, Moodabidri and runner up secured by SDM College, Ujire. Manjunath of SDM College, Ujire has been adjudged as the best lifter. The women weightlifting “”Shirva Blossom Mansion Celestine D’Souza Trophy” team Championship won by Alva’s College, Moodabidri and runner up secured by SDM College, Ujire. Gurusale Deepali Datttraya of Alva’s College, Moodabidri has been adjudged as the Best Lifter.
The Mangalore University intercollegiate Best Physique competitions were held under 6 categories for men and Mohammed Nabeel of SDM College of Business Management Mangalore secured “Mr. Mangalore University” title.
